Step 1: Preparation

Begin by preheating your oven to 325°F (160°C) for optimal baking conditions. Gather your ingredients and kitchen essentials: a muffin tin, cupcake liners, mixing bowls, an electric mixer, and a spatula. Line your muffin tin with paper liners to ensure easy removal of the cheesecakes. For the crust, crush the graham crackers finely, either using a food processor or a zip-top bag and a rolling pin.

Next, mix the crushed graham crackers with melted butter and a bit of sugar to create a crumbly mixture. This mixture will form the base of your cheesecakes, holding together beautifully when pressed in the bottom of the cupcake liners.

Step 2: Mixing and Cooking

In a large mixing bowl, combine softened cream cheese and sugar. Use an electric mixer to beat them together until the mixture is smooth and creamy. Slowly add in the sour cream and vanilla extract, mixing until fully incorporated.

Afterward, fill the prepared muffin tin about two-thirds full with the cream cheese mixture. You can even add a few blackberries to the filling for added flavor. Once filled, place the tin in the oven and bake for around 20-25 minutes, or until the edges are set and the center still has a slight jiggle. The cheesecakes will firm up as they cool, creating that perfect texture.

Step 3: Assembly and Serving

Once the Mini Blackberry Cheesecakes have finished baking, remove them from the oven and allow them to cool in the tin for about 10-15 minutes before transferring to a wire rack. This cooling step ensures they set properly. Once completely cooled, chill them in the refrigerator for at least 2 hours or overnight for the best texture and flavor.

When ready to serve, gently remove the cheesecakes from their liners and top with fresh blackberries and any garnishes of your choice. Serve chilled for a refreshingly sweet dessert that is sure to delight!

Tips for Making Perfect Mini Blackberry Cheesecakes

  • Temperature Matters: Ensure your cream cheese is at room temperature for a smoother batter. This helps avoid lumps in the filling and creates a silky texture.

  • Don’t Overbake: Keep an eye on the cheesecakes while they are in the oven; they should be just slightly jiggly in the center for the best texture once cooled.

  • Let Them Chill: Allow adequate chilling time in the refrigerator to ensure that the cheesecakes set properly, enhancing their creaminess and flavor.

Fresh Ingredients

Quality ingredients make all the difference, especially with such a simple recipe. Use fresh blackberries—look for plump, slightly firm ones with a rich color and no signs of mold. Fresh cream cheese should ideally be at room temperature, and ensure it is not past its expiry date for the best flavor.

Adjusting Flavor

It’s essential to taste your cheesecake batter before baking! If it’s too sweet, a splash of lemon juice can provide a refreshing acidity. Conversely, add a bit more sugar if you’d prefer a sweeter flavor, or incorporate a pinch of salt to enhance the overall taste.

Storage Tips

Store left-over cheesecakes in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They will keep well for up to 5 days. For longer storage, you can freeze them; wrap each cheesecake individually in plastic wrap and place them in a freezer-friendly container. They can last for about 2 months in the freezer.

FAQ

Q: Can I use frozen blackberries instead of fresh?
Absolutely! You can use frozen blackberries if that’s what you have. Just make sure to thaw them and drain any excess liquid before mixing them into your cheesecake filling or using them as a topping.

Q: How can I make these gluten-free?
To make gluten-free Mini Blackberry Cheesecakes, simply substitute the graham cracker crust with gluten-free graham crackers or crushed almonds and oats, mixed with melted butter. Ensure any other ingredients, like the cream cheese, are also gluten-free.

Q: Can I make these mini cheesecakes in a regular cake pan instead of a muffin tin?
Yes, you can! If you choose to use a regular cake pan, the baking time may increase, so keep an eye on the cheesecakes until the edges are set but the center is still slightly jiggly. Let them cool completely before slicing.

Q: How can I adjust the sweetness of the cheesecake?
If you find the cheesecake mixture is too sweet, you can balance it with a touch of lemon juice or by increasing the amount of cream cheese. Taste the mixture before baking and make any necessary adjustments.

Mini Blackberry Cheesecakes

Delightful individual cheesecakes topped with sweet blackberries and a buttery graham cracker crust.

  • Total Time: 2 hours 40 minutes
  • Yield: 12 servings 1x

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 1/2 cups graham cracker crumbs
  • 1/4 cup sugar
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ted
  • 16 oz cream cheese, softened
  • 1/2 cup sour cream
  • 2/3 cup sugar
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 1/2 cups fresh blackberries

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 325°F (160°C) and line a muffin tin with paper liners.
  2. Mix the graham cracker crumbs with melted butter and sugar, then press into the bottom of the liners.
  3. Combine softened cream cheese and sugar in a bowl and beat until smooth.
  4. Add in sour cream and vanilla extract, mixing until fully incorporated.
  5. Fill the muffin tin about two-thirds full with the cream cheese mixture and top with a few blackberries.
  6. Bake for 20-25 minutes until the edges are set.
  7. Cool in the tin for 10-15 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ack to chill for at least 2 hours before serving.
  8. Serve chilled, topped with fresh blackberries.

Notes

For a vegan option, substitute cream cheese with cashew cream. Adjust sweetness with natural sweeteners if desired.
